How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    Are you an experienced Learning & Development professional with excellent communication, systems and data skills, looking for an opportunity to make a real difference?

    A well-established not-for-profit organisation is looking for a Learning & Development Advisor to join its supportive L&D team. The Learning & Development Advisor will provide advice, guidance and practical support to staff and managers, helping to ensure training, onboarding and compliance requirements are met across the organisation.

    What will you be doing as a Learning & Development Advisor?

    Supporting the onboarding of new starters, including ensuring appropriate training is assigned and access to L&D systems is in place
    Providing advice, guidance and practical support to staff and managers on learning, development and training requirements
    Maintaining accurate training records and databases, ensuring information is up to date and compliant with organisational requirements
    Monitoring statutory and mandatory training, including e-learning completion and refresher requirements, and following up outstanding training
    Producing training reports, matrices and management information, using Excel and database systems to analyse and interpret data
    Supporting managers to identify training gaps, address compliance issues and ensure staff have access to the learning they require
    Supporting the planning, scheduling and booking of training across services, including assisting with training workshops and learning activities
    Completing quality audits of training records and preparing accurate training information and evidence for inspections and compliance purposes
    Supporting the identification of staff learning and development needs and appropriate training opportunities
    Working closely with HR colleagues and internal and external stakeholders to coordinate effective L&D activity
    Supporting staff with e-learning platforms, L&D systems and IT-based learning, providing clear and user-friendly guidance
